mrmeshpy.Polynomial_double_4 Class Reference

Public Member Functions

float __call__ (self, float x)
 
None __init__ (self)
 
None __init__ (self, Polynomial_double_4 arg0)
 
None __init__ (self)
 
Polynomial_double_3 deriv (self)
 
float intervalMin (self, float a, float b)
 
std_vector_double solve (self, float tol)
 

Static Public Attributes

typing n = 5
 

Detailed Description

Generated from: MR::Polynomial<double, 4> Aliases: Polynomial_double_5UL_0_0_5UL_minus_1 Please note that these template classes are explicitly instantiated in the corresponding .cpp files. The following degrees are instantiated: [2; 6].
